1. Model Measurement Guide
Before measuring your model, ensure it is in its final display pose. | When measuring, note the highest point, widest position, and deepest position of the model. | Pay particular attention to weapons, wings, or accessories that may affect the actual space required.
Fully extend the model (arms and legs fully stretched out) and then measure with a ruler:
• Length (blue dashed line): Measure the widest part of the model from left to right
• Depth (green dashed line): Measure the deepest part of the model from front to back
• Height (red dashed line): Measure the highest point of the model from head to toe Once measured,
Add 5cm to each dimension to get the internal dimensions of the display case.
2. Display Case Measurement Guide
The size of the display case should be based on the maximum dimensions of the model,
with at least 5cm of space reserved in the height direction
to ensure that there is no feeling of compression during display and to facilitate future model changes.
Measure the placement location of the display case (e.g., on top of a shoe cabinet):
• Length (blue dashed line): Measure the width of the placement location
• Depth (green dashed line): Measure the depth of the placement location
• Height (red dashed line): Use the height of the tallest model + 5cm = Display case height
Important note: If there are multiple models, be sure to use the tallest one to calculate the height of the display case!
3. Showcase Measurement Guide
The showcase is made up of multiple stacked display cases,
and the height of each layer can be adjusted according to the type of model.
Before planning the showcase, it is recommended to first determine the placement location and the total height limit.
Measure the placement location of the showcase (e.g., next to a sofa):
• Length (blue dashed line): Measure the width of the placement location
• Depth (green dashed line): Measure the depth of the placement location
• Height (red dashed line): Each layer can have a different height (e.g., 60cm, 40cm, 38cm, 20cm)
The showcase is made of multiple display cases stacked together, so the height of each layer can be freely adjusted according to your needs.

FAQ
Which part of the model should I measure?
Base the measurement on the “most prominent position” of the model, including the outermost accessories (such as weapons, wings, and base protrusions) to ensure that there is enough internal space in the display case.
Should I provide internal or external dimensions?
Yes, you can. Quotations and production are generally based on “internal dimensions” (i.e., the actual space for placing the model). You can also use the “Size Calculator” on this page to calculate the external dimensions from the internal dimensions.
How much space should I leave on all three sides of the model?
It is generally recommended to leave about 5-10cm of space on all three sides to make the placement more comfortable, the visuals better, and to facilitate future fine-tuning.
What is the difference between measuring display cases and showcases?
Display cases and showcases (length and depth) are usually measured by the placement location, and the height must take into account the height of the model + 5-10CM, while for showcases, the height of each layer must be determined.
